Rev. Hugh Jerome Hinson

Rev. Hugh Jerome Hinson, age 60, of Ambrose passed away Wednesday afternoon, May 11, 2016, at the Medical Center of Georgia in Macon, following injuries received in an earlier auto accident. He was born August 9, 1955 and reared by his grandparents, the late Dewey Hinson and the late Stella Carver Hinson. He was preceded in death by his mother, Jerri Kay Jowers.

Survivors include: His Wife: Sarah Spivey Hinson of Ambrose, Ga. 2 Daughters: Candace (David) Vickers of Ambrose, Ga., and Andrea (Josh) Anderson of Douglas, Ga.; 3 Grandchildren: Waylon Vickers, Weston Vickers, and Rowan Vickers, all of Ambrose, Ga.; 1 Sister: Sherry (Gene) Haskins of Douglas, Ga.; Special Friend: Jesse Gonzales of Glennville, Ga.; 2 Uncles Ray(Bonnie) Jowers and Ralph Jowers of Broxton, Ga.; Several Nieces, Nephews, Friends, and Other Relatives.

Funeral Services will be Saturday, May 14, 2016, at 2:00 P. M., at the Stone’s Chapel Church, with the Interment to follow in the Bethany Cemetery. The family will begin receiving friends Friday evening from 6:00 to 9:00 P. M., at Ricketson Funeral Home.

Ricketson Funeral Home is in charge of the Arrangements.
